Antibody Detection

Part II

Detection of Antigens Western Blotting “Dot-Blot Assay” Positive Control Primary antibody (IgY) Lysed E. Coli Cells Lysed Salmonella Cells Nitrocellulose Membrane Has a high affinity to all proteins 1 Binding Ag (antigen) onto membrane. (E. Coli & Salmonella) Pre-lab & Lab Protocol #1

2. Blocking with 3% BSA. In 1% PBS (Phosphate buffer solution) Lab Protocol #2 - 3 Mrs. Bielic say’s: BSA is a Large inert’t’t’ Protein molecule

STOPSWITCH TO PART I

3. Application of Primary Antibody (IgY) Your Antibodies you isolated form chicken egg Lab Protocol: #4

4. Rinse non-specifically bound Primary Antibodies with PSB (Phosphate buffer solution) Lab Protocol # 5 - 7

5. Application of Secondary antibody (HRP-Horseradish Peroxidase Conjugated, goat anti – IgY) Lab Protocol # 8 - 9

6. Rinse non-specifically bound Secondary Antibodies with PSB (Phosphate buffer solution) Lab Protocol #

7. Develop with TMB (HRP Substrate) Lab Protocol #
